Using the HoloToolkit cursors
Can anyone explain how I'm supposed to use the cursor prefabs in the HoloToolkit? I dragged the prefab into my hierarchy but that doesn't seem to be enough.
Also there are multiple cursors. What are the differences?

You need to add the gaze manager and the gesture manager as well. The gaze manager is needed to help position the cursor. The gesture manager is needed to send selection events.
The Gaze and Gesture courses go over the cursors in the HoloToolkit.

@dotMorten in addition to what @Patrick suggested, you can also refer to the Tests folder in the HoloToolkit and open the Cursor* scenes and see how we use them.
Thanks. I managed to figure out how to use the cursors in the holotoolkit. The tutorial above uses a unity package with a slightly different cursor setup.
This is my main problem with most of the tutorials: The tutorials/unity-packages doesn't seem to be in sync with the toolkit, so things are slightly different and really throws us off.
@dotMorten we understand. The HoloToolkit structure on GitHub has changed considerably since we built the tutorials the first time. We will try to integrate the new folder structures into the courses.
